120 Hours TEFL (TESOL) Masterclass
Curriculum Details
- Module 1: Introduction to the English Language & Learning
- Module 2: Linguistics
- Module 3: English Pronunciation
- Module 4: Teaching Grammar and Vocabulary
- Module 5: Language Teaching Methodologies
- Module 6: Teaching Receptive Skills: Reading
- Module 7: Teaching Productive Skills: Writing
- Module 8: Teaching Receptive Skills: Listening
- Module 9: Teaching Productive Skills: Speaking
- Module 10: Lesson Planning
- Module 11: Use of Games and Activities
- Module 12: Technology in Second Language Teaching Learning
- Module 13: Classroom Management and Student Motivation
- Module 14: Teaching English Situational Approach
- Module 15: Professional Development and Employment
The 120-Hour TEFL (TESOL) Masterclass is designed for individuals who are passionate about teaching English as a foreign language (TEFL) or teaching English to speakers of other languages (TESOL).
